Filestage

Filestage is a dedicated review and approval platform designed to take the chaos out of getting feedback on your creative work. Instead of chasing stakeholders through endless email threads or chat messages, you can invite them to a centralized space where they can leave clear, time-stamped comments directly on your files. It supports everything from videos and PDFs to images and audio files, ensuring your entire team stays on the same page throughout the production cycle.

You can set up custom workflows to mirror your internal processes, moving files automatically from one review stage to the next as they get approved. This structure helps you eliminate bottlenecks and ensures no version of a project ever gets lost. Whether you are part of a small creative agency or a large marketing department, the platform helps you reduce manual follow-ups and get your projects across the finish line faster.

Slack

Slack is a productivity platform that transforms how you communicate with your team by moving conversations out of scattered email threads and into organized channels. You can create dedicated spaces for specific projects, departments, or office locations, ensuring everyone has access to the right information at the right time. It serves everyone from small startups to global enterprises, helping you stay connected whether you are working in the office or remotely.

You can share files, start huddles for quick voice chats, and use clips to record video updates for your teammates to watch later. By centralizing your tools and communication, you reduce context switching and keep your projects moving forward. The platform offers a robust free version for small teams and scales into advanced enterprise tiers with sophisticated security and compliance features.

Filestage Features

  • In-context Commenting Click anywhere on a document or image to leave precise feedback so your team knows exactly what to change.
  • Video Time-stamping Add comments to specific frames in your videos to ensure your editors have clear, frame-accurate instructions for every revision.
  • Automated Workflows Set up custom review steps that automatically notify the next group of stakeholders once a file receives approval.
  • Version Control Keep all your file versions in one place and compare them side-by-side to verify that every requested change was made.
  • One-click Approvals Give your stakeholders a clear 'Approve' button to finalize files, creating a documented audit trail for every project.
  • External Reviewer Access Invite clients or external partners to review your work without requiring them to create an account or log in.

Slack Features

  • Organized Channels. Create dedicated spaces for every project or topic so you can keep your conversations focused and searchable.
  • Slack Huddles. Start quick audio or video calls directly in any channel to resolve issues faster without scheduling formal meetings.
  • Workflow Builder. Automate your routine tasks and approvals with a simple drag-and-drop tool that requires no coding knowledge.
  • Slack Canvas. Create and curate essential information directly within your workspace to keep your team aligned on goals and documents.
  • File Sharing. Drag and drop files directly into your conversations so your team always has the latest version of your work.
  • Slack Connect. Collaborate securely with external partners, vendors, or clients in shared channels without leaving your own Slack workspace.
